WebOct 20, 2024 · The customer (you) presents the credit card for payment. The merchant sells you goods or services. The merchant's bank sends credit card transactions for approval. The credit card payment network is a liaison between the merchant bank and the credit card issuer. The credit card issuer approves and pays transactions.

WebJan 10, 2024 · A credit card PIN, or personal identification number, is typically a four-digit code you use to verify that you’re the owner of a credit card. Like a signature, it’s used to verify your identity and helps protect you against fraud. WebIf you entered a PIN, transaction goes through debit networks, which is a lot cheaper for the merchant, but also less safe for you. It's like an ATM transaction. Money is immediately taken from your bank account. If you skipped the PIN, transaction goes through the Visa/Mastercard/Discover/Amex (whichever logo the front of your card shows) network. WebAug 25, 2024 · Let’s say you lost your debit card or PIN or either was stolen. If you notify your bank or credit union within two business days of discovering the loss or theft of the card, the bank or credit union can’t hold you responsible for more than the amount of any unauthorized transactions or $50, whichever is less.
